Understanding Poems of Mourning

Poems of mourning are a powerful way to express your feelings of loss and to commemorate the life of a loved one. These poems can offer comfort and solace during a difficult time, serving as a reminder of the cherished memories shared with the departed. Whether used in a funeral service, memorial, or as a personal tribute, poems help articulate emotions that are often hard to express.

How Poems of Mourning Can Help in Grief

Grieving the loss of a loved one is a deeply personal experience, and finding the right words to express your feelings can be challenging. Poems of mourning provide:

  • Emotional Release: They allow you to convey complex emotions in a structured form.
  • Connection: Sharing a poem can help you connect with others who are also grieving.
  • Reflection: They offer a moment to reflect on the life and legacy of the deceased.
  • Comfort: Reading or listening to a poem can provide a sense of peace and understanding.

Choosing the Right Poem for a Funeral in Your City

When selecting a poem for a funeral service in your city, consider the following:

  • Personal Connection: Choose a poem that resonates with your relationship with the deceased.
  • Theme: Consider the theme of the funeral or memorial service.
  • Audience: Think about the attendees and choose a poem that will be meaningful to them.
  • Length: Ensure the poem fits well within the service without being too lengthy.

Popular Poems of Mourning

Here are some popular poems of mourning that have brought comfort to many:

  • Do Not Stand at My Grave and Weep by Mary Elizabeth Frye
  • Funeral Blues by W.H. Auden
  • Remember by Christina Rossetti
  • Crossing the Bar by Alfred Lord Tennyson

Incorporating Poems into Funeral Services Near You

Poems can be incorporated into various aspects of a funeral service, such as:

  • Opening or Closing: Use a poem to open or close the service to set the tone or offer a final farewell.
  • Eulogy: Include a poem within a eulogy to emphasize key sentiments.
  • Program: Feature a poem in the funeral program for attendees to read and reflect upon.
  • Memorial Keepsakes: Print the poem on keepsakes like bookmarks or cards for guests to take home.
